Saint Anselm College and Franklin Pierce University are frequently compared when students or parents prepare college admissions. Both Schools are four-year, private (not-for-profit) and located in New Hampshire

| Saint Anselm College | vs. | Franklin Pierce University |
|---|---|---|
| Manchester, New Hampshire | Location | Rindge, New Hampshire |
| Four-year, Private (not-for-profit) | School Type | four-year, Private (not-for-profit) |
| Master's degree | Highest Degree Offered | Doctor's degree |
| Baccalaureate College - Arts & Sciences | Carnegie Classification | Master's College and University (medium programs) |
| $48,920 | 2025 Tuition & Fees | $46,442 |
| 99% | % Receiving Financial Aid | 93% |
| $31,463 | Average Amount of Financial Aid | $34,672 |
| 78.05 % | Acceptance Rates | 93.47 % |
| 16.48 % | Yield (Enrollment Rates) | 13.17 % |
| 1,200 | SAT Score | 1,175 |
| 25 | ACT Score | - |
| 80 % | Graduation Rate | 54 % |
| - | Transfer-out Rate | - |
| 88 % | Retention Rate | 74 % |
| 2,111 | Student Population | 1,654 |
| 152 | Number of Faculties | 95 |
| 12 to 1 | Students to Faculty Ratio | 13 to 1 |
| Distance Learning (Online Classes), ROTC, Study Abroad, Teacher Certification | Special Learning Opportunities | Distance Learning (Online Classes), Study Abroad, Teacher Certification |
| Academic/career counseling service, Employment services, Placement services | On Campus Student Services | Academic/career counseling service, Employment services, Placement services |
